Finance Review Summary — Corvane Product Line Pricing

Prepared for sales leads.

Our review of the Corvane line shows current list prices sit roughly 8% below comparable offerings, while gross margin has slipped to 31% due to component cost inflation. We recommend a staged increase: 4% at the next catalog refresh, with a further 3% contingent on renewal rates holding. Discount authority should be tightened to 10% without director approval. Volume customers will receive advance notice. The rationale tied to our broader plans is noted below.

board note of tahog-yagef: Headcount on the Ralael team goes from 9 to 80 by the end of April. Gross margin on Ralael came in at 15 percent against a plan of 5 percent.

## v4.2.0 — Renamed export setting

The Ledgerline payroll exporter now emits the Tallyform v3 format. Accordingly, the setting `PAYROLL_FMT` has been renamed to `EXPORT_PROFILE`; the old name is ignored. Plugin authors must also re-authenticate against the new export endpoint, which requires a dedicated token. Add the following line to your integration's `.env` file.

secret setting of tajof-bahif: COURIER_KEY3=65d

# Reportery export service — env header
# Timezone handling: exports render in the requesting tenant's zone,
# resolved via TZ_RESOLVER_MODE (tenant|fixed). Never set fixed in prod;
# it was a one-off for the Calbright audit. DST transitions are handled
# by the scheduler, not here. Security note: the export-signing credential
# is injected below, on the next line.

secret setting of taduf-bahip: COURIER_KEY5=49c55

## Onboarding: Stale-Cache Postmortem Access

Before reviewing changes to the Wrenfold cache layer, read the postmortem on last quarter's stale-cache incident, where invalidation lagged writes by hours. The full report, including timing traces, is stored in the sealed archive because it references internal topology. Reviewers unseal it once, read-only. When the archive prompts you, enter the recovery passphrase given below.

unlock words, tajog-hahof: sorvan-oliir-norael-casax-praok-zormir-holath-gorius-lamion-aldix-lamvan-zorys-julir-fraael